Setting Up PayPal on Shopify POS

To enable PayPal on your Shopify POS, access your Shopify admin panel and navigate to ‘Settings’, then ‘Payment providers’. Here, you can activate PayPal as a payment method.

This process involves linking your PayPal account to Shopify, ensuring a seamless and efficient transaction experience for both you and your customers.

Benefits of PayPal for Your Shopify Store

Incorporating PayPal into your Shopify POS system offers numerous advantages. It not only provides a secure and efficient payment solution, but also caters to a global audience.

PayPal’s flexibility in handling various payment options, including credit and debit cards, enhances the overall customer payment experience, potentially leading to increased sales and customer loyalty.
